Nginx Config Generator

Generate Nginx configuration files easily with our free Nginx Config Generator. Create optimized server configs for websites, SSL, and performance.

Generate a production-ready Nginx config for your website or app in seconds.

Nginx Config Generator - Create Nginx Configuration

What is this tool

The Nginx Config Generator is a powerful online tool that helps you create ready-to-use Nginx configuration files without manual coding. Nginx is widely used as a web server, reverse proxy, and load balancer, but writing configuration files from scratch can be complex and time-consuming.

This tool simplifies the process by allowing you to generate optimized Nginx configurations based on your needs. Whether you are setting up a website, configuring SSL, or improving performance, this tool helps you create clean and efficient configuration files instantly.

It is ideal for developers, system administrators, and website owners who want to avoid errors and save time while configuring their servers.

How to use this tool

Using the Nginx Config Generator is simple and does not require advanced technical knowledge:

  1. Enter your domain name and server details.
  2. Select the required options such as SSL, redirects, or caching.
  3. Click on the "Generate Config" button.
  4. Copy the generated Nginx configuration code.
  5. Paste it into your server configuration file and reload Nginx.

The tool automatically creates a structured and optimized configuration file that you can use directly.

Key Features

  • Automatic Config Generation: Generate complete Nginx configurations instantly.
  • Customizable Options: Configure SSL, redirects, caching, and more.
  • Clean and Optimized Code: Well-structured configs for better performance.
  • No Installation Required: Works directly in your browser.
  • Error Reduction: Avoid syntax mistakes in manual configuration.
  • Beginner-Friendly: Easy to use even for non-experts.

Benefits

This tool provides several benefits that make server setup easier and faster:

  • Save Time: Generate configs in seconds instead of writing manually.
  • Improve Performance: Use optimized settings for faster websites.
  • Enhance Security: Easily add SSL and secure headers.
  • Reduce Errors: Avoid common mistakes in configuration files.
  • Accessible Anywhere: Use the tool on any device.

For example, if you are launching a new website, you can quickly generate a production-ready Nginx configuration without worrying about syntax or missing directives.

Use Cases

The Nginx Config Generator is useful in many real-world scenarios:

  • Web Developers: Quickly set up server configs for new projects.
  • System Administrators: Create standardized configurations.
  • Startups: Deploy websites faster with minimal setup time.
  • Freelancers: Deliver server configurations to clients efficiently.
  • DevOps Engineers: Automate configuration generation workflows.

You can also use tools like SSL Certificate Decoder to verify SSL details or HTTP Headers Checker to test your server configuration.

Related Tools

To further improve your server and development workflow, explore these tools:

Helpful Resources

To better understand server configuration and optimization, check out these helpful guides:

These resources will help you improve your development workflow and optimize your website performance.

In conclusion, the Nginx Config Generator is an essential tool for anyone working with web servers. It simplifies the process of creating configuration files, reduces errors, and ensures optimal performance and security. Whether you are a beginner or an experienced developer, this tool makes server configuration faster and more efficient.

Frequently Asked Questions

An Nginx configuration file defines how the Nginx server handles requests, including routing, SSL setup, caching, and security settings. It controls how your website or application is served.

Yes, the tool is completely free. You can generate unlimited Nginx configuration files without any cost or subscription.

Yes, the tool is designed to be beginner-friendly. You do not need deep knowledge of Nginx syntax to generate working configurations.

Yes, you can include SSL settings in your generated configuration to secure your website using HTTPS.

Yes, you can fully customize the generated config after copying it. The tool provides a solid base that you can modify as needed.